A FIFTY-YEAR-OLD Carlisle man has pleaded guilty to sending “grossly offensive” messages to a person.

Mark Linden Goodwin, of Borland Avenue, Botcherby, committed the offence between June 14 and June 19, Carlisle’s Rickergate court heard.

The defendant, who was represented in court by defence lawyer Chris Toms, was told that his case would come back before the court on August 5.

He was granted bail until then on condition that he does not enter Kirkbride and that he does not contact certain named individuals.

He must observe also an overnight curfew.
